Bar atmosphere, nice friendly staff. LOTs of well marked gluten free options naturally or could be prepared that way. Had the burger on GF bun with their GF mac and cheese as a side (they have fries but no dedicated fryer so fries are not GF). I am celiac and did not get sick. Food was decent, especially if you want to drink as well; would recommend.

They don't have a gf dedicated fryer. So cc happens. But they are very good about checking about ingredients. They do not mark anything that has touched the fryer gf.
